Q:   How many Forensic Science colleges are there in India?
A: 

There are about 260+ Forensic Science colleges in India. Of these, 168 colleges are privately owned, 63 colleges are owned by public/government organisations, and semi-government entities own 2 colleges. Students can secure admission after passing Class 12 boards or through entrance exams like CUET, CUET PG, etc. Some of the top Forensic Science colleges in India include Banaras Hindu University, Delhi University, AMU, Amity University Noida, Chandigarh University, LPU, Bharathiar University Coimbatore, Panjab University, University of Madras, and many others.

The following table shows the various parameters for top Forensic Science colleges in India:

Particulars

Parameters

No. of Forensic Science Colleges

260+ colleges

Annual Fees

< INR 1 lakh: 79 colleges

INR 1-2 lakh:  56 colleges

INR 2-3 lakh: 53 colleges

INR 3-5 lakh: 58 colleges

> INR 5 lakh: 19 colleges

Top Colleges

Banaras Hindu University, Delhi University, AMU, Amity University Noida, Chandigarh University, LPU, Bharathiar University Coimbatore, Panjab University, University of Madras, and many others.

Admission ProcessMerit-based or through entrance exams like CUET, CUET PG, etc.

Q:   Is Forensic Science in India worth pursuing?
A: 

Forensic Science is a relatively new domain in India. Students have been increasingly drawn to this field in recent times. When it comes to a career, the most prevalent options are research, academia or working in private labs/ agencies or clearing various government exams. Employees for central/state labs, police, CBI, IB and Customs are recruited via UPSC, PSC or department exams.

Q:   How to join forensic Science after 12th?
A: 

If you wish to go into the field of forensic Science after your 12th, make sure you focus on PCM/PCB subjects and score well as many colleges take admissions based on that merit or appear for the accepted entrance exam. You can aim for a reputed college to pursue a BSc in Forensic Science followed by an MSc in Forensic Science for a more specialised domain like DNA, Digital Forensics or Toxicology.

Besides gaining these degrees one should make sure to gain practical skills through internships or even prepare for government exams like UPSC and SSC for various lab roles. You can also aspire to work for private labs and investigative agencies.

Q:   What is the difference between the syllabus of Andhra Pradesh LAWCET and the syllabus of CLAT?
A: 

Both the AP LAWCET and CLAT entrance exam are conducted for admission to the Law schools in India, however, the syllabus for these exams are different on many parameters and candidates should strategise differently for both the exams. AP LAWCET exam has sections including Current Affairs, Legal Aptitude, Contract Law, Constitution, etc. and the CLAT entrance exam sections include English Language, Legal Aptitude, Mathematics, etc. AP LAWCET does not have mathematics subjects, AP LAWCET exam focus more on regional knowledge. CLAT generally covers the deeper aspects of the particular subject.
